Ivan Pavlov's experiments with dogs provided evidence that reflexes can be learned through association, a concept known as conditioned reflex.

Ivan Pavlov, a Russian physiologist, conducted experiments that provided evidence for the learning of reflexes through association. He conducted a famous experiment with dogs to demonstrate this concept.

Pavlov noticed that the dogs would naturally salivate when they saw food, which is a reflexive response. However, he also observed that the dogs started salivating even before the food was presented, simply by hearing the sound of a bell. This intrigued Pavlov and led him to investigate further.

Pavlov then conducted a series of experiments where he paired the sound of the bell with the presentation of food. After repeated pairings, the dogs started to associate the bell with the food and began to salivate at the sound of the bell alone, even without the presence of food. This phenomenon is known as conditioned reflex.

Through his experiments, Pavlov demonstrated that reflexes can be learned and modified through conditioning. This discovery had significant implications for the field of psychology and laid the foundation for the study of classical conditioning.

A major incentive for European colonization of South and Southeast Asia was the production of cash crops that were grown on plantations, such as cotton and tea.

European powers, including the British, Dutch, French, and Portuguese, sought to establish colonies in these regions primarily for economic reasons. The cultivation of cash crops played a crucial role in their colonial ventures. Plantations were established to grow crops like cotton, tea, indigo, rubber, sugar, and spices.

These cash crops had high demand in Europe and other global markets, and their production in South and Southeast Asia provided significant economic benefits for the colonizing powers. The availability of fertile land, favorable climates, and cheap labor in these regions made them attractive for plantation agriculture.

The colonial powers implemented systems of land ownership, labor exploitation, and trade networks to facilitate the production and export of these cash crops. This led to significant economic transformation and the integration of South and Southeast Asia into global trade networks, albeit at the cost of local autonomy and cultural disruption.

Option (a), the ease with which cash can be stolen is most related to control risk.

Control risk refers to the risk that a company's internal controls, policies, and procedures are not effective in preventing or detecting errors or fraud. In the case of cash theft, control risk would be high if there were weak or nonexistent internal controls for handling cash, such as inadequate segregation of duties, lack of physical security measures, or insufficient documentation and record-keeping. This would make it easier for someone to steal cash without being detected or for errors to go unnoticed. Therefore, the ease with which cash can be stolen is most closely related to control risk.

According to piaget, people's need for order, structure, and predictability is called (A)equilibrium
(B)development
(C)maturation

Answers

According to Piaget, people's need for order, structure, and predictability is called equilibrium. Therefore, the correct answer is option (A).

Equilibrium is a state of balance between the individual's cognitive schema and the external world. When individuals encounter new information or experiences that do not fit with their existing schema, they experience a state of disequilibrium. This discomfort motivates individuals to seek out new information or experiences that can restore their sense of balance and create a new cognitive schema.

Piaget believed that individuals progress through four stages of cognitive development, each with its own unique equilibrium and disequilibrium challenges. During the sensorimotor stage, from birth to age 2, infants develop an understanding of the world through their senses and motor actions. During the preoperational stage, from ages 2 to 7, children develop symbolic thinking and language skills. During the concrete operational stage, from ages 7 to 12, children develop the ability to reason logically about concrete objects and events. Finally, during the formal operational stage, from age 12 and beyond, individuals develop the ability to think abstractly and hypothetically.

In conclusion, according to Piaget, people's need for order, structure, and predictability is called equilibrium. This concept is essential to understanding Piaget's theory of cognitive development and how individuals progress through different stages of cognitive development.
